It’s Tuesday – album-release day for local bands like Kitten, Bad Suns, A House for Lions and Imperial Mammoth. and a day you can see these people:

‣ Alabama-based soul septet St. Paul & the Broken Bones [pictured] visit the El Rey Theatre behind their album “Half the City.” Ethan Tucker opens.
‣ Two bands each with new albums – Texas trio Spanish Gold (Patrick Hallahan of My Morning Jacket, Dante Schwebel of City and Colour and Adrian Quesada of Brownout) and Nashville’s Clear Plastic Masks – team up for a show at the Troubadour.
‣ Expect the Moth & the Flame to preview some new material when they headline the Bootleg HiFi tonight. Imperial Mammoth is opening and celebrating the release of their full-length album “Gold Confetti.”
‣ And at the Pantage Theatre, it’s the legendary Steve Winwood, supported by Cris Jacobs.
